United Kingdom government approves extradition of Nirav Modi: CBI official

Judge Samuel Goozee, sitting at Westminster Magistrate's Court in London, rejected each of the grounds laid out by Modi's defence against extradition.

United Kingdom Home Secretary Priti Patel has approved the extradition of fugitive diamond merchant Nirav Modi, a Central Bureau of Investigation official said on Friday.

Nirav Modi, wanted in India on the charges of fraud and money-laundering, was arrested in March 2019 in London and charged with money laundering and defrauding Punjab National Bank (PNB) of more than Rs 11,000 crore.
